Ormskirk Mary Portas High Street Pilots Funding Bid Interview with Ormskirk Town Team member Katie Givens March 8th 2012


Ormskirk, an historic market town in West Lancashire is preparing its bid for a share of the £1 million up for grabs in the Mary Portas High Street Pilots Bid competition.

Katie Givens, shop owner in Ormskirk and a leading light (my words not Katie's) of the new Ormskirk Town Team, talks about the state of the Ormskirk high street and the way ahead for its regeneration.


At the end of the interview, I take a look around Ormskirk to get an idea of the local battleground upon which the fate of the Ormskirk high street is being fought.  The Ormskirk high street is becoming littered with closing down signs in various shop windows, while elsewhere around the town a few dogged entrepeneurs are bravely opening new businesses.

Katie Givens at the Ormskirk Town Team meeting March 8th 2012

If the local economy is to once again thrive, then local residents, existing retailers, new entrepeneurs and the council must ally themselves together to first plan and then deliver a coherent strategy for the future success of Ormskirk.

Ormskirk Mary Portas High Street Grant Bid Meeting March 2012

Ormskirk retailers, business people, residents, students, West Lancashire Mayor and local goverment representatives came together on Thursday 8th March 2012 at The Green Rooms to discuss how to revitalise the Ormskirk High Street and to go forward with the Mary Portas High Street Grant Bid.

Mary Portas and the Local Government Minister launched a competition on February 4th 2012 to choose 12 towns to become 'Portas Pilots', with the winners benefiting from a share of £1 million to help turn around their "unloved and unused" high streets.
